:root {
  --admonition-font-size: 0.8rem;
}

/* common */
.md-typeset .admonition,
.md-typeset details {
  font-size: var(--admonition-font-size);
}

/* important (info) */
.md-typeset .admonition,
.md-typeset details {
  border-color: var(--color-info);
}
.md-typeset .admonition-title {
  background-color: var(--color-info-bg);
}
.md-typeset .admonition-title:before,
.md-typeset .important > summary:before {
  background-color: var(--color-info);
}
/* warning */
.md-typeset .admonition.warning,
.md-typeset .warning > details {
  border-color: var(--color-warning);
}
.md-typeset .warning > .admonition-title {
  background-color: var(--color-warning-bg);
}
.md-typeset .warning > .admonition-title:before,
.md-typeset .warning > summary:before {
  background-color: var(--color-warning);
}
/* success */
.md-typeset .admonition.success,
.md-typeset .success > details {
  border-color: var(--color-success);
}
.md-typeset .success > .admonition-title {
  background-color: var(--color-success-bg);
}
.md-typeset .success > .admonition-title:before,
.md-typeset .success > summary:before {
  background-color: var(--color-success);
}
/* danger (error) */
.md-typeset .admonition.danger,
.md-typeset .danger > details {
  border-color: var(--color-error);
}
.md-typeset .danger > .admonition-title {
  background-color: var(--color-error-bg);
}
.md-typeset .danger > .admonition-title:before,
.md-typeset .danger > summary:before {
  background-color: var(--color-error);
}
